Comprehensive Scientific Study Confirms Consumer Articles with DuPont Materials are Safe for Consumer Use

綜合科學研究證實採用杜邦材料的消費品是安全的

Peer-Reviewed Science Concludes Consumer Use of Articles Are Not a Source of PFOA in People

經過獨立專家評審的科學研究確認:採用杜邦材料的消費品不是人體中PFOA的來源  

 WILMINGTON , Del. , April 20, 2005 – A comprehensive scientific study confirms consumer articles made with or using DuPont materials are safe to use.  The study was published by Environmental Science & Technology.  The full text of the study is at

http://pubs.acs.org/cgi-bin/asap.cgi/esthag/asap/pdf/es048353b.pdf.

 (2005年4月20日-美國德拉瓦州威明頓市訊)       一項綜合性的科學研究證實採用杜邦材料的消費品的安全性。這一研究報告已經刊登在《環境科學與技術》雜誌上。全文檢索請點閱 http://pubs.acs.org/cgi-bin/asap.cgi/esthag/asap/pdf/es048353b.pdf.。

  The independent peer-reviewed study, sponsored by DuPont, concludes that the use of consumer articles with DuPont materials would not result in quantifiable exposure to perfluorooctanoic acid (PFOA). 

該獨立進行、並經獨立專家評審的研究得出以下結論:使用杜邦原材料的消費品,不會導致可計量的全氟辛酸銨(PFOA)接觸。

 DuPont initiated the study, conducted by Environ, an independent research firm, to better understand the potential for consumer exposure and to determine what risk there is, if any, from PFOA, also known as C-8.  PFOA is used as a processing aid in the manufacture of fluoropolymers, some of which are sold under the DuPont(TM) Teflon(R) brand.  It may be found at very low trace levels in some fluorotelomers products, which are used primarily to provide stain resistance to a number of textile products and grease-resistance to paper packaging.  DuPont is one of several companies globally that produce these materials.

該項研究由杜邦公司發起,由獨立研究機構Environ實驗室執行,旨在確實瞭解消費者接觸全氟辛酸銨(PFOA, 也被稱為C-8)的可能性,並評估潛在的風險。全氟辛酸銨(PFOA)是生產氟聚合物過程中的加工助劑。杜邦公司有些氟聚合物產品使用鐵氟龍®(Teflon®)註冊商標。目前只在一些氟調聚物(不同於氟聚合物)產品中發現有極少量的全氟辛酸銨(PFOA)殘留。氟調聚物產品主要用於一些紡織品的防塵處理和紙包裝材料的防油污處理。包括杜邦公司在內,全球有數家企業生產氟調聚物產品。

The study examined a wide variety of ways consumers could be exposed through common household products such as cookware and clothing, including through the skin, in the air, and orally.  All ages of consumers, from infant to adult, as well as adult trade professionals, were considered.  To assure accuracy and provide the most reliable test results, dozens of consumer articles were assessed using extremely conservative exposure models.  A peer-review panel, moderated by Dr. George Gray, executive director of the Harvard Center for Risk Analysis, evaluated the study to ensure its scientific rigor and validity.

此項研究關注多種消費者接觸全氟辛酸銨(PFOA)的途徑,包括通過皮膚、空氣和口腔接觸。各個年齡層的消費者都被考慮到了,從嬰兒到成人,包括專業人員。為保證精確性並提供最可靠和有效的檢測結果,研究人員採用極端的傳統接觸模式檢測了幾十種消費產品。專家評審會議由哈佛大學風險分析中心(Harvard Center for Risk Analysis)執行主任George Gray博士主持,對這一項目的科學嚴密性和正確性進行了評估。

“Cookware coated with Teflon(R) underwent rigorous scientific testing designed to see if any PFOA could be detected under exaggerated or extreme cooking conditions, and none was found,” said Dr. Jay Murray, a board-certified toxicologist and one of the three experts who provided peer consultation on the study.  “In fact, even when cookware coated with Teflon(R) was abraded [scratched] with a knife, no PFOA was detected.  Cookware coated with Teflon(R), along with other consumer articles that were tested, is safe and poses no health risks from PFOA.”  The results of this study are consistent with earlier studies by the China Academy of Inspection and Quarantine and the Danish Technological Institute that showed no exposure to PFOA from the use of non-stick cookware.

專家評審組由三位成員組成,其中之一經過美國國家認證的毒理學家Jay Murray博士說:“研究人員在誇張、極端的條件下對採用鐵氟龍®塗層的炊具進行了檢測,結果並沒有發現PFOA的存在。實際上,即使是用刀劃傷鐵氟龍®塗層,也沒有檢出PFOA殘留。無論是採用鐵氟龍®塗層的炊具還是其他消費品,都不會帶來由全氟辛酸銨引起的健康風險。”這一研究結果與不久前中國檢驗檢疫科學院以及丹麥技術研究所(Danish Technological Institute)的檢測結果是一致的,都證明使用不沾炊具不會導致接觸全氟辛酸銨。

The margins-of-safety for all articles tested ranged from 30,000 to over 9 billion, which dramatically exceeds the margins-of-safety of 100 to 1,000 typically used by regulatory agencies to judge the safety of chemicals.  “The study confirmed that the margins of safety calculated from the extremely low trace levels of PFOA detected on consumer end use articles are thousands of times safer than the margins of safety typically considered acceptable by regulatory agencies.  Based on results from the study, the use of the tested products would not result in quantifiable levels of PFOA in the blood,” said Dr. Robert Rickard, DuPont chief toxicologist. 

此次所有被檢產品的安全係數從三萬到超過九十億,遠遠高於任何管理機構用來評判化學品安全性的從100到1000的指標標準。杜邦公司首席毒理學家Robert Rickard博士說:“這次研究的結果證實了消費品中非常低的PFOA檢出量的安全係數,比管理機構所認可的安全範圍還要安全幾千倍。基於這一結果,使用受檢消費產品不會導致在血液中檢測到可計量的全氟辛酸銨殘留。”

As part of DuPont’s ongoing commitment to environmental stewardship and because questions on PFOA persist, the company already has made significant reductions in PFOA emissions from our manufacturing operations.  By year-end 2006, DuPont will have reduced emissions of PFOA in the United States by more than 98 percent.  DuPont, in cooperation with other major producers of fluoropolymers, has also announced that by year-end 2006, it will reformulate its dispersion products used for coating applications.  This move will reduce the potential for emissions at dispersion processors by more than 90 percent.  In addition, DuPont will reduce trace PFOA content in end-use telomer products by more than 85 percent, also by year-end 2006.

作為杜邦公司持續的環保努力的一部分,並且考慮到有關PFOA長殘留期的問題,杜邦公司已經採取措施大量減少了在生產過程中的PFOA排放。到2006年底,杜邦在美國的PFOA排放量將減少98%以上。杜邦公司還和其他氟聚合物生產企業共同宣佈,於2006年底前調整用於生產塗料的氟聚合物分散液的配方。這一工藝變化將把排放的可能性減少90%以上。此外,杜邦公司還將在2006年底前將調聚物產品中可檢測到的PFOA含量減少85%以上。
